在angular7中創建組件/自定義指令/管道 組件 使用命令創建組件 創建組件的命令:ng generate component 組件名 生成的組件組成: 組件名.html 、組件名.ts、組件名.less、組件名.spec.ts 在組件的控制器 手動創建組件 ...
angular除了內置的部分指令,還可以通過.directive來自定義指令。要調用自定義指令,HTML 元素上需要添加自定義指令名。使用駝峰法來命名一個指令:nsHeader,在調用時使用需要 來分割:ns header。自定義指令調用的的方式有四種,如下: 元素名 屬性 類名 注釋 使用元素名調用: 使用屬性調用: 使用類名調用: 注:你必須設置restrict的值為 C 才能通過類名來調用 ...
2017-05-06 14:56 0 2028 推薦指數:
在angular7中創建組件/自定義指令/管道 組件 使用命令創建組件 創建組件的命令:ng generate component 組件名 生成的組件組成: 組件名.html 、組件名.ts、組件名.less、組件名.spec.ts 在組件的控制器 手動創建組件 ...
1. 自定義指令 - @directive import { Component, Directive, HostListener, ElementRef } from '@angular/core' @Directive ...
restrict:指令在dom中的聲明形式 E(元素)A(屬性)C(類名)M(注釋) priority優先級:一個元素上存在兩個指令,來決定那個指令被優先執行 terminal:true或false,告訴angular是否停止執行比高優先級指令低的指令 template:兩種形式 ...
自定義popover 需求背景 項目基於ng-zorro-antd框架實現。實現卡片結合popover組件交互效果。點擊一個popover組件的“...”按鈕,關閉其他popover組件,打開當前的popover組件。如下圖: ng-zorro-antd提供的popover組件 ...
在angular中,Directive,自定義指令的學習,可以更好的理解angular指令的原理,當angular的指令不能滿足你的需求的時候,嘿嘿,你就可以來看看這篇文章,自定義自己的指令,可以滿足你的各種需求的指令。 本篇文章的參考來自 AngularJS權威指南 , 文章中主要 ...
Directive 先從定義一個簡單的指令開始。 定義一個指令本質上是在HTML中通過元素、屬性、類或注釋來添加功能。AngularJS的內置指令都是以ng開頭,如果想自定義指令,建議自定義一個前綴代表自己的命名空間。這里我們先使用my作為前綴: 如此一來,我們可以這樣使用 ...
指令 組件是一種帶模版的指令。指令是超級。 結構型指令(改變布局)和屬性型指令(改變外觀和行為)。 Renderer2和ElementRef Angular不提倡直接操作DOM 對於DOM的操作應該通過Renderer2進行。 ElementRef是指向DOM元素的引用 拖拽指令實例 ...
AngularJS學習筆記 ...